> For those who may want to build dia from source, you will need the libart 2D
> graphics library installed.  Conventional wisdom holds that the only way to get
> this library is to check it out from GNOME CVS.  However, after some research,
> I've tracked down a tarball at
> http://www.artofcode.com/libart/libart-2.3.3.tar.gz
> 
> Brian, I'm copying this e-mail to the ClassPath list as the GTK-based AWT
> implementation also requires libart.

Sorry, there are a number of other requirements the hacking file
mentions which I probably didn't account for.  Guess I'll look at
putting this information together on a web page soon.

libart is provided in Red Hat gnome-libs-1.2.4-11 as well.
